Welcome to the University of Padova and to the Campus of Agripolis

The Faculty of Agricultural Sciences of the University of Padova was established in 1946

At first the Faculty provided for the degree in Agricultural Sciences but later, in 1968, the degree in Forestry Sciences was added

In recent years the Faculty of Agricultural Sciences has become more and more aware that the use of agricultural and forestry resources needs higher respect from environmental and human health point of view. This consciousness has led to new teaching and research activities in the fields of environment protection, and food quality and safety

At present the Faculty of Agricultural Sciences account for 2,700 students (undergraduate and graduate), 90 PhD students and 30 researchers with scholarship; 80 professors and 35 researchers, 100 technicians and secretaries

In 1995 the Faculty of Agricultural Sciences moved in Legnaro, just a few miles away from Padova downtown

The Campus includes the Faculty of Veterinary Medicine , the "Lucio Toniolo“ experimental farm, the Regional Agency for Agriculture ("Veneto Agricoltura"), the Regional Institute for Animal Health and Hygiene and many agricultural and student associations.

WHAT TO DO WHEN ARRIVING IN PADOVA…

1. SASSA SERVICE: Go to the accommodation office (SASSA SERVICE, Via Tiepolo 48 – Opening time: from Monday till Friday from 9am to 1pm and from 3pm to 4.30pm) in order to inform of your arrival and to get first information about lodging (but not only!). You’ll receive a folder containing some useful papers to settle your Erasmus position

2.SERVIZIO RELAZIONI INTERNAZIONALI STUDENTI (Se.R.I): the office is in Via VIII Febbraio 2 and you are invited to come in the date and time that SASSA Service will tell you: please don’t miss it!! You will not have a new date!!

Be sure of having with you:• Identity paper (passport or identity card);• Erasmus certification issued by home university;• student card;• 6 passport-size photos (8 for non EU-citizens);• European Health Insurance Card (or private

health insurance);• visa (if you are non EU-citizen);• the Police form to request the permit of stay;• your “scheda studente”;• the form to pay the university insurance; (the last

3 papers should be in the SASSA folder).Without these papers you will not be able to be

enroll as Erasmus student at our University

3. Permit of stay: this point is really important in order to formalize your staying in Italy. We will give you an envelope with necessary papers: you should bring it to SAOS office (at Se.R.I.) with your identity card/passport to request the permit of stay. Remember that if you live in Padova in a private accommodation, you are required to bring also a declaration of hospitality by the owner of the flat and a copy of the lease

4. ESU (via S. Francesco 122): Se.R.I. will give you a second envelope with the documents you should bring to ESU office to get the canteen card. ESU office is located in via S. Francesco 122, opening time from Monday till Friday from 8.30am to 11.30am, and Saturday morning from 9am to 10am
